HOW TO MAKE A FRUIT AND YOGURT PARFAIT

First, start by warming up your mixed berries in a tablespoon of honey on your stove top. You’ll just need to cookie the berries for a couple of minutes until the honey has thinned to evenly coat your berries and the berries are no longer frozen. (Watch closely…you don’t want to burn them!)

Next, it’s as easy as assembling your parfaits! (Wahoo! Told you this was simple!)

  • Start by adding half your yogurt to the bottom of 3 cups.
  • Next, spread a layer of berries.
  • Then, just top more yogurt on top and sprinkle the top of your yogurt with baked oats and drizzle honey on top of your parfait.
  • You can also top your parfait with granola if preferred. (or really any type of topping that you or your family wants!)

Fruit and Yogurt Parfait Recipe

Click below to print/save this recipe or pin it to bookmark!

Yield: 3

Fruit and Yogurt Parfait Recipe - A Mom's Take (3)

Healthy snack, dessert, or breakfast option that mimick's McDonald's Fruit & Yogurt Parfait.

Prep Time5 minutes

Cook Time5 minutes

Total Time10 minutes

Ingredients

  • 1 cup Ground, baked oats
  • 2 tablespoons local honey
  • 12 ounces Vanilla Yogurt
  • ½ cup Frozen mixed berries

Instructions

  1. Bake the oats (if not bought baked) on 350 degrees for 15 minutes.
  2. Warm the mixed berries in half of the honey on medium-high in a saucepan. Add water if you’re afraid of the honey sticking. Stir often to keep it from scorching.
  3. Place the yogurt in three cups and pour the honey/berry mixture on the yogurt. You can also layer the berries in the middle of two yogurt layers.
  4. Place the oats on top of the berries. Top with the remaining honey and serve immediately.

Is it better to use frozen or fresh fruit for parfait? ›

Frozen fruits are going to add some moisture to your parfait as they melt. Generally, this liquid becomes like a sweet fruit sauce that you can mix into your yogurt, but it doesn't necessarily look pretty. If you want your parfaits to be Instagram-perfect, and ready for their close-up, you want to use fresh fruit.

Why did McDonald's stop selling fruit parfaits? ›

Fruit 'n Yogurt Parfait

Like many of the "healthy" items at McDonald's, the parfait was discontinued during the COVID-19 pandemic when McDonald's simplified its menu to make service quicker and easier for the employees. McDonald's has not announced any plans to bring back its pre-pandemic menu.

How to keep yogurt parfait from getting soggy? ›

If the granola is placed onto the parfait any time other than right before you are about to eat, it will get soggy. My boys actually prefer it this way. If you want to avoid soggy granola, place a small piece of plastic wrap on top of the assembled parfait and then add the granola.

What is a traditional parfait made of? ›

Parfaits originated as a frozen custard dessert made with eggs, sugar, whipped cream and flavorings, such as a purée, liqueur, coffee, or chocolate that was placed in a mold.
